Why I Chose Prescription Medications Over Other Methods
Initially, I tried diet and exercise alone, but progress was slow. Consulting with my doctor revealed that prescription medications, when used responsibly, could significantly boost weight loss efforts. I learned that medications like semaglutide and tirzepatide are among the top FDA-approved treatments in 2025, offering promising results for many users like me. These drugs work by suppressing appetite and regulating blood sugar, making it easier to stick to a calorie deficit.

How Do New Medications Compare to Traditional Approaches?
Historically, weight management relied heavily on lifestyle modifications, which, while essential, often fell short for many patients. The introduction of FDA-approved drugs in 2025, supported by rigorous clinical trials, has significantly changed this paradigm. These medications not only suppress appetite but also improve metabolic health, making them a cornerstone of comprehensive obesity treatment. According to recent studies published in reputable medical journals, combining pharmacotherapy with behavioral therapy yields better long-term results compared to lifestyle changes alone. What Are the Practical Considerations for Patients?
One critical aspect I’ve observed is the importance of medical supervision throughout the treatment process. Prescription medications, although highly effective, require careful monitoring for potential side effects such as gastrointestinal discomfort or, rarely, pancreatitis. That’s why telemedicine platforms have become invaluable—they facilitate ongoing communication with healthcare providers, ensuring adjustments can be made promptly.
